We provide IT Staff Augmentation Services!

Java Ui Developer Resume

Norwalk, CT

SUMMARY

  • Having 4 years of experience as a Java Front End Developer with solid understanding in all the phases of the Software Development Lifecycle (SDLC), this includes Analysis, Design, Development, Testing and Maintenance of Java UI applications for large Enterprise Customers
  • Experienced in developing Web UI Applications using JSP, HTML5, CSS3, Boot Strap, Java Script, Type script, Ajax, JQuery, and Spring MVC.
  • Experience in using various JavaScript Web application related libraries such as Node Js, Backbone.js, Require.js, Knockout, Angular.js, React.js, JQuery UI and Google Web Toolkit.
  • Expertise in Core Java concepts like OOP'S design, Multi - threading, Generics, Exception handling, Collections, Java reflection, Annotation. Experienced in React JS and working with React Flux architecture.
  • Experienced in other front-end technologies such as SASS, LESS, Typescript, BOOTSTRAP, Angular1, Angular1.5, Angular2, Ajax, JSON, Node.js etc.
  • Experienced in using SOAP and REST for implementation of web services.
  • Good Experience in front ends technologies such HTML, HTML5, CSS, Java Script, Oracle and Ajax. Experience on Ext JS.
  • Experienced first-hand practices for integrating Microservices into existing system architecture.
  • Created UI Architecture design using Angular 4 components, thorough Understanding of core concepts like NgModules, services, Dependency Injection and decorators.
  • UsedAngular 4.0as the development framework to build a single-page application and doneCRUDoperations with http service.
  • Developed front-end using React JS, JQuery, HTML and High Charts based on MVC architecture.
  • Good knowledge of using JavaScript testing frameworks, Jasmine, Protractor and QUnit.
  • Expertise in working with kendo to develop modern web applications and easily combine with pretty responsive apps.Experience with popular React.js workflows (such as Flux or Redux)
  • Skilled at analyzing and solving browser compatibility challenges and possesses ability to maintain consistency and well commented HTML and CSS markup.
  • Worked with Agile waterfall and scrum methodology. Experience with web/application servers Web Sphere, Web Logic, JBoss, and Tomcat Server.
  • Good understanding of REST API's extensive experience of integrating services via Ajax using JavaScript, JQuery, Angular.js and React.js.
  • Experienced in implementing Microservices, Service Oriented Architecture (SOA) withXMLbased Web Services (SOAP/UDDI/WSDL) using Top Down and Bottom Up approach.
  • Created tabbed interface for the Build Job Orders application using Angular 4.0, HTML and Typescript.
  • Experience in database development skills like My SQL, SQL Server and No SQL Databases like Mongo DB etc. Experience in working on version control tools like SVN, CVS and GIT.
  • Experience in working with build tools like Maven and build-automation tools like Jenkins. Good exposure on using IDE'S like Eclipse, Sublime Text, WEBSTORMand Net Beans.
  • Experience in software development methodologies such as Agile, and Waterfall.

TECHNICAL SKILLS

Languages: C, C++, Java, JavaScript, SQL, PL/SQL

Web Technologies: HTML5, DHTML, XHTML, CSS3,JSP, Java Script, AJAX, JSON

JavaScript Frameworks: Angular JS, Ext JS, React JS, Node JS, Express JS, Backbone.js, Bootstrap, JQuery

Build Tools: Ant, Maven, Jenkins, Bamboo, Gradle

Web and Application Servers: Apache Tomcat, IBM WebSphere, JBoss, WebLogic

Database: Oracle, DB2, MySQL, MS Access, MongoDB

Operating Systems: Windows, Linux, Unix

PROFESSIONAL EXPERIENCE

Confidential, Norwalk, CT

Java UI Developer

Responsibilities:

  • Developed Web Pages by using HTML, CSS, jQuery, JavaScript and using JavaScript frameworks such as Ext JS, Angular and bootstrap.js.
  • Designed the Front-end applications for user interactive (UI) web pages using web technologies like HTML, CSS, JavaScript, React JS and React-Native/Redux Saga.
  • Developed the front end of the application using HTML, CSS, SASS, JSP, JavaScript
  • Applied advanced HTML, JavaScript, and CSS to deliver innovative user interfaces and components. Designed and developed the Presentation layer using Angular and Bootstrap.
  • UsedSpringBootfor building cloud Microservices quickly and develop spring based applications with very less configuration.
  • Successfully migrated an application developed in Angular 2.0 to Angular 4.0. Enhanced UI Design by representing nodes clusters in collapsible tree fashion using plotly.js.
  • Build application using angular material design and angular npm dependencies.
  • Created UI Architecture design using Angular 4 components, thorough Understanding of core concepts like NgModules, services, Dependency Injection and decorators.
  • Designed and implemented the enhanced development platform by doing POC using frameworks like Angular and NPM.
  • Implemented enterprise solution for customer survey and analytics using Highcharts.
  • Implemented data visualization features for UI dashboard on our data analytics platform using React, Node.js, and Plotly JS.
  • Designed and implemented a UI update for a server repair software tool in HTML and CSS.
  • Worked with Angular routers like UI router to establish routing between nested html views. Created reusable components and services to consume API's using Angular.
  • UsedApacheKafka cluster as messaging system between the APIs andMicroservices.
  • Created Typescript components and services to consume REST API's using angular and Redux. Worked with Typescript which is the main Codebase to implement Node JS and Angular JS. Developed UI with Redux, forms and material UI for more interactive web pages.
  • Developed client-side components utilizing SOA, Java Swing framework and Spring Batch. The web client leverages React JS, Redux framework andmaterialUI for the User Interface development.
  • Involved in making the application Responsive using Bootstrap, and used LESS pre-processor.
  • Used MongoDB as a Database for storing information. Worked with java Script testing frameworks Karma, Jasmine and Protractor.
  • Used NodeJS for dependencies and Express.js for writing API. Designed and Developed ECS Business operation code using Core Java with Agile.

Environment: Java, JavaScript, Angular, AngularJS, React.js, Node.js, Express.js, Plotly JS, Bootstrap, HighchartsRedux, Spring, Spring Boot, HTML, CSS, Ajax, JSON, XML, React Native, MySQL, MongoDB, Oracle, Windows.

Confidential, Lewiston, ME

Java UI Developer

Responsibilities:

  • Extensively involved in various phases of Software Development Life Cycle such as requirements analysis, design and implementation in agile environment.
  • Designed, developed and maintained front-end page layout using HTML5, CSS3, JavaScript, jQuery. Experience in using the Liferay Community Portal server to develop portlets.
  • Embedded new Media Elements i.e., video and audio files using the HTML5 markups. Used HTML5 File API for uploading local files from the client-side.
  • Implemented the new features of HTML5 forms like Input types, miscellaneous attributes i.e., required, placeholder, autofocus etc. Used local storage and Application caches to store information locally on the client’s computer.
  • RefactoredMicroserviceto make it RESTful, thread-safe, and more configurable.
  • Designed web page UI using HTML5, CSS3, JavaScript and Angular.js.
  • Developed Single Page Application using Angular.js framework. Created Responsive Web Design pages using Bootstrap CSS and CSS Media Queries.
  • Handled all the client side validations, slide show, hide and show controls, dropdown menus and tab navigation using jQuery.
  • Wrote SPA (Single Page Web Applications) using RESTFUL web services plus Ajax, Bootstrap and Angular.js.
  • Wrote Angular.js controllers, views, and services for new website features.
  • Participated in making Responsive Web Designs using Media Queries and Twitter Bootstrap. Used JQuery UI for dialogs, tabs, date picker and model popups.
  • Used a Micro Service architecture, interacting through a combination of REST and MQ and leveragingAWSto build, test and deploy Identity Micro Services.
  • Created and developed the web-page layout and positioned/developed design elements, using Dreamweaver and HTML . Implemented form validation using JavaScript along with DOM manipulation
  • Created cross-browser compatible and standards-compliant CSS-based page layouts. Used/modified JQuery to perform Ajax calls for creating interactive web pages on JSON response.
  • Used Ajax in communication for consuming RESTful web services data load.
  • Handled cross browser compatibility issues across various browsers and platforms such as Internet Explorer, Mozilla Firefox, Google Chrome and Opera.
  • Maintained version control using smart Git. Used Apache Tomcat web server for application deployment.

Environment: JavaScript, Angular.js, Bootstrap, Ajax, HTML5, CSS3, XML, JSON, Responsive Web Design, Liferay, Spring MVC, GIT, jQuery, RESTful, Apache Tomcat, SQL, Oracle, Windows.

Hire Now